分享下用sql语句删除数据库重复记录方法。比如现在有一人员表 (表名:peosons)若想将姓名、身份证号、住址这三个字段完全相同记录查询出来 select p1.* from persons p1,persons p2 where p1.id<>p2.id and p1.cardid = p2.cardid and p1.pname = p2.pname and p1.addr
项目设计数据库表是否需要在表中加备用字段?        相信大多数朋友都面临过这样困惑(高手勿喷)。以前做项目,有用过ssh、ssm框架,数据库有MySQL、Oracle。有时候因为数据库设计者为考虑周到,在实际业务开发过程或者后期业务需求发生变动、进行项目维护时,导致业务实体有些属性没有对应字段,因此需要在数据库表加一个字段或几个字段,对相应字段
Java EE 企业级 应用开发教程(Spring+SpringMVC+MyBatis)/* SQLyog Ultimate v8.32 MySQL - 5.5.40 : Database - boot_crm ********************************************************************* */ /*!40101 SET NAMES
最初使用 DELETEFROM consuWHERE id IN ( SELECT id FROM consu GROUP BY order_no HAVING count(*) > 1 ); 报错You can't specify target table 'consume' for update
转载 2017-02-04 10:53:00
103阅读
2评论
# MySQL数据库用字段介绍与实践 在现代应用开发数据库是不可或缺一部分,而费用字段在许多业务系统中都是非常关键信息。本文将探讨费用字段在MySQL数据库定义、使用场景以及代码示例。 ## 费用字段定义 费用字段通常用于表示金钱相关数值,例如商品价格、服务费用、订单总额等。在MySQL,费用字段通常采用 `DECIMAL` 或 `FLOAT` 类型来存储。这是因为这些
原创 2月前
24阅读
# Java 数据库根据某个字段过滤重复数据 在软件开发,处理数据库重复数据是一项常见需求。如何高效地在Java中使用SQL查询过滤这些重复数据,不仅可以提升数据质量,还能优化后续数据分析和处理效率。 ## 重复数据定义 重复数据指的是在数据库某个表,某一字段字段组合相同记录。在某些场景下,重复数据会导致数据分析准确性下降,因此我们需要对其进行处理。 ## 场景
原创 26天前
28阅读
# 如何在Java隐藏数据库字段 在开发过程,保护敏感数据是非常重要一环。如果想在Java程序隐藏某些数据库字段,可以通过多种方式实现。本文将为你提供一个简单实现方案,并分步指导你完成整个过程。 ## 实现步骤概览 下面是实现隐藏数据库字段步骤: | 步骤序号 | 步骤描述 | | -------- | -------------
原创 23天前
8阅读
本篇文章由 泉州SEO www.234yp.com 整理发布办公软件教程  如果使用excel表格录入数据时,表格要求内容是唯一性,比如同个名称或者同个数据必须是整个表格里唯一不能重复,不进行相应设置,excel就不会自动为你排除重复录入数据,这将对我们需求有很大影响,解决这个问题并不难,下面就跟小编一起看看Excel禁止重复录入数据设置方法。  方法步骤  1.
在 Excel ,有几种方法可以筛选唯一或删除重复:若要筛选唯一,请单击"数据">"&筛选>高级"。若要删除重复,请单击"Data > Data Tools">删除重复项"。若要突出显示唯一重复,请使用"开始"选项卡上"样式"组"条件格式"命令。了解如何筛选唯一或删除重复筛选唯一和删除重复是两个类似的任务,因为目标是显示唯一列表。 但是
(1)显示已创建创建数据库show databases; //显示数据库实例:(2)创建数据库create database 数据库名实例:create database databasename (数据库名)//创建数据库 (3)使用数据库 use (数据库名);实例:use databasename; //进入databasename数据库(4)创建表给字段设置属性 同时设置主键create table tablename(字段名id 字段类型 int(10)(包含数据位数)是否为空not null 是否含有默认default(默认))实例:在数据库databasename创建表s
转载 2013-09-10 21:21:00
559阅读
2评论
第6章 过滤数据文章目录第6章 过滤数据1、使用WHERE子句2、WHERE子句操作符2.1、检查单个2.2、不匹配检查2.3、范围检查2.4、空检查3、小结简单记录 - MySQL必知必会 - [英]Ben Forta学习如何使用SELECT语句WHERE子句指定搜索条件select ...from ... where ...1、使用WHERE子句在SELECT语句中,数据根据WHERE
深入理解Java Stream:优雅而强大数据处理在Java编程世界数据处理是一个不可避免任务。为了更高效、更简洁地处理数据,Java 8引入了Stream API。Stream API 提供了一种新抽象,使得我们可以以一种更函数式方式处理集合数据。在本文中,我们将深入探讨Java Stream一些常用方法,以及它们如何使得数据处理变得更加优雅和强大。什么是Java Stream?J
转载 5月前
29阅读
查询结果展示:
转载 2017-07-17 16:12:00
562阅读
2评论
前言前段时间,很多人问我能不能写一些数据库文章,正好自己在测试mysql数据库性能时候,出现了一个问题,也就是出现了很多重复数据,想起来自己long long ago写过一篇类似的,仅此就拿来总结了一下。如果你在使用mysql时候也遇到了这个问题,希望能对你有所帮助。注意:这篇文章不是数据库系列正式文章,有关mysql、MongoDB、redis、oracle等数据库系列文章正在整理
## 如何使用Java获取数据库字段 在Java应用程序,我们经常需要从数据库检索数据。当我们从数据库检索数据时,我们通常需要获取不同字段。本文将介绍如何使用Java获取数据库字段。 ### 数据库连接 首先,我们需要建立与数据库连接。在Java,我们可以使用JDBC(Java Database Connectivity)来实现与数据库连接。以下是一个简单示例代码,
原创 5月前
26阅读
SQL常用增删改查语句1增1.1【插入单行】insert [into] (列名) values (列)例:insert into Strdents (姓名,性别,出生日期) values ('开心朋朋','男','1980/6/15')1.2【将现有表数据添加到一个已有表】insert into (列名) select from 例:insert into tongxunlu ('姓名','地址
数据库常用对象1.表是包含数据库中所有数据数据库对象,由行和列组成,用于组织和存储数据。2.字段每列称为一个字段字段具有自己属性,如字段类型、字段大小等。其中,字段类型是字段最重要属性,它决定了字段能够存储哪种类型。SQL规范支持5种基本字段类型:字符型、文本型、数值型、逻辑型和日期时间型。3.索引 是一个单独、物理数据库结构。它是依赖于表建立,在数据库索引使数据库程序无须对整
  用phpmyadmin查看你数据库,设置为主键、选择唯一索引,是否允许重复数据类型无关。 关键字UNIQUE把它定义为一个唯一索引.唯一性索引 和“普通索引”基本相同,但有一个区别:索引列所有都只能出现一次,即必须唯一。 MySQL 普通索引、唯一索引和主索引 1、普通索引   普通索引(由关键字KEY或INDE
数据库建立索引数据库数据表建立索引原则 数据库建立索引原则 1,确定针对该表操作是大量查询操作还是大量增删改操作。 2,尝试建立索引来帮助特定查询。检查自己sql语句,为那些频繁在where子句中出现字段建立索引。 3,尝试建立复合索引来进一步提高系统性能。修改复合索引将消耗更长时间,同时,复合索引也占磁盘空间。 4,对于小型表,建立索引可能会影响性能 5,应
MS Access备注字段与“文本”字段相似,因为它们允许您存储字符。 但是,文本字段大小限制为仅255个字符,而备注字段最多允许64,000个字符。 备忘录实际内容存储在单独数据,而字段本身存储指向这些页指针。 通过访问,您可以通过“字段大小”属性来限制文本字段大小,但是对备注字段则不能这样做。 因此,当您记录大于255个字符时,将使用备注字段,并且可以在不格式化情况下对
  • 1
  • 2
  • 3
  • 4
  • 5